diff options
author | ivan <ivan> | 2011-09-22 00:32:13 +0000 |
---|---|---|
committer | ivan <ivan> | 2011-09-22 00:32:13 +0000 |
commit | c782a491e6557f086d854d2843b80e82c7ebeab2 (patch) | |
tree | 46f6a95f66c920c6ed84e7330eed4cfb3be2d46f | |
parent | 92a35b862c2b519f8b4daca402777d6dd76eadae (diff) |
add datestamp to batch name derived from filename, remove temp files for all errors that abort processing, RT#14385
-rwxr-xr-x | FS/bin/freeside-cdr-sftp_and_import |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/FS/bin/freeside-cdr-sftp_and_import b/FS/bin/freeside-cdr-sftp_and_import index 48b6f697f..039941c72 100755 --- a/FS/bin/freeside-cdr-sftp_and_import +++ b/FS/bin/freeside-cdr-sftp_and_import @@ -2,7 +2,7 @@ use strict; use Getopt::Std; -use Date::Format qw(str2time); +use Date::Format; use Net::SFTP::Foreign::Compat; use Net::FTP; use FS::UID qw(adminsuidsetup datasrc); @@ -108,7 +108,7 @@ foreach my $filename ( @$ls ) { my $import_options = { 'file' => "$cachedir/$ungziped", 'format' => $format, - 'batch_namevalue' => $filename.'-'.str2time('%Y-%m-%d'), + 'batch_namevalue' => $filename.'-'.time2str('%Y-%m-%d', time), 'empty_ok' => 1, }; $import_options->{'cdrtypenum'} = $opt_c if $opt_c; |